I have a question about ST6 and ST7 noise immunity:
- which one is more insusceptible to the electromagnetic interferences? I have heard that ST6 is more insusceptible. Is it true?
And one more question:
We need ST6 MCU which contains EEPROM Data Memory, Flash (optional) Program Memory, not less then 28 pins, one PWM, ADC and status is "Active".
Do you have MCUs like described above?
Unfortunately I have not found required MCU in your product selector.

There is no flash device in the ST6 serie.
I recommend you start new designs with the ST7. It seems that there is no new development in the ST6 serie.
We have just converted all our ST6 designs to ST7, which means several ten thousands of assembly lines to rewrite.
However it is rewarding as the ST7 is really fast, its instruction set is a pleasure (especially memory adressing) and there are new devices often.

We have found no problem with electromagnetic interferences.
